Llama Packing


    For centuries llamas have been raised in South America as packing animals. A good packing llama is calm, trusting and able to to work with humans. They are used for a variety of different packing trips; some bed and breakfasts even include llamas to carry the gourmet meals to day hikers, and others use them on serious over night hikes. Hunters are also known to use llamas to carry their supplies and gear. There are many reasons people choose llamas over the other pack animals, they are sure footed, their hooves are less damaging to the enviorment, they eat as they go. They also don't require as much food as other pack animals, and they are very maneuverable.
